[Why]
The link encoder assignments must be "invalid" before commencing
on the reassignment operation in DC. A failing atomic check from
interruption of a signal could often leave the assignment change
in place and trigger the assertion.

[How]
As a work-around the link encoder assignments are always reset
before going into DC validation in DM atomic check.

[WHY]
If some SMU features are not enabled, SMU will return fail to that
message.

[HOW]
SMU_TIMEOUT macro will treat "return fail" as timeout also.
Correct the macro to only report timeout case.

[WHY]
With some monitors when multi plane overlay is enabled the memory
clock switching mechanism has to change and, due to an error in the
initialization sequence, it may cause a black screen.

[HOW]
Change the firmware assisted memory clock switch initialization and
tear-down sequence utilizing the prepare_bandwidth and
optimize_bandwidth contexts.

[Why]
For allow eDP hot-plug feature, the stream signal may change to VIRTUAL
when plug-out and back to eDP when plug-in. OS will still setPathMode
with same timing for each plugging, but eDP gets no stream update as we
don't check signal type changing back as keeping it VIRTUAL. It's also
unsafe for future cases that stream signal is switched with same timing.

[How]
Check stream signal type change include previous HDMI signal case.
